Roberto Mancini’s Impact on the Development of Italian Football Clubs’ Youth Systems

Roberto Mancini, a renowned Italian football manager and former player, has significantly influenced the development of youth systems within Italian football clubs. His approach emphasizes nurturing young talent to sustain long-term success and competitiveness on both national and club levels.

The Importance of Youth Development in Italian Football

Italian football has historically been known for its tactical discipline and strong defensive strategies. However, in recent decades, clubs have recognized the importance of developing homegrown talent. Youth systems serve as a foundation for building competitive teams and ensuring financial sustainability by promoting players from within.

Roberto Mancini’s Role in Promoting Youth Systems

Throughout his managerial career, Mancini has placed a strong emphasis on integrating youth players into the first team. His tenure at clubs like Inter Milan and the Italian national team showcased his commitment to developing young talent and giving them opportunities to shine on big stages.

Impact on Italian Clubs and National Team

Mancini’s influence has led to a noticeable increase in the number of homegrown players making their debut in top-tier Italian clubs. His success with the Italian national team, winning the UEFA European Championship in 2021, also demonstrated the effectiveness of nurturing young talent for international competitions.
